Output 66c3d68096c96578bb3b0f9331cd3da79e0a3100ee4a3daab959ddea4c68b20f:5

value
15109111
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4771f7bf24ba36d3a969771f81f5f6a7550773a3 OP_EQUALVERIFY OP_CHECKSIG
address
LRjimTA4Xpkxoyh84Fhq5PrgspsXV6EDta
transaction
66c3d68096c96578bb3b0f9331cd3da79e0a3100ee4a3daab959ddea4c68b20f
spent
true